Description

In A. Manette Ansay's bold and evocative novel, Ellen Grier must find the strength to endure and change in an all-pervading darkness. It is 1972 when circumstance carries Ellen Grier and her family back to Holly's Field, Wisconsin. 

Dutifully accompanying her newly unemployed husband, Ellen has brought her two children into the home of her in-laws on Vinegar Hill—a loveless house suffused with the settling dust of bitterness and routine—where calculated cruelty is a way of life preserved and perpetuated in the service of a rigid, exacting, and angry God.

 Behind a facade of false piety, there are sins and secrets in this place that could crush a vibrant young woman's passionate spirit. And here Ellen must find the straight path to endure, change, and grow as she confronts deep secrets that hold as much pain as hope for this woman who will one day become a cherished friend to millions of readers.

The Power of Resilience

In Vinegar Hill, A. Manette Ansay shows us the strength of the human spirit. The main character, Ellen, faces numerous challenges but never gives up. This book encourages us to keep going, no matter how tough life gets.

The Importance of Self-Discovery

Ellen's journey is not just about survival, but also self-discovery. She learns to understand herself better and find her own voice. This book inspires us to take a look at our own lives and explore who we truly are.

The Role of Family Dynamics

Vinegar Hill gives us a deep insight into the complexities of family relationships. It shows how family dynamics can shape us, for better or worse. It's a great book to read if you want to dig into the intricacies of family life.

The Impact of Societal Expectations

Ansay's book also explores the pressure of societal expectations. Ellen struggles with the traditional roles imposed on her. This book encourages us to question societal norms and find our own path.

The Value of Hope

Despite the hardships Ellen faces, she never loses hope. Vinegar Hill is a testament to the power of hope and its ability to help us overcome adversity. It's a reminder to always hold onto hope, no matter what.
